The Athletic Communications Department promotes Union College student-athletes through our website and wide-ranging media relations efforts. This position offers students a variety of communications opportunities for those interested in the athletic communications field.
Below are some of the possible responsibilities taken on by students in this position. Candidates may choose to specialize in one area but may be asked to take on other duties as needed.
Assisting at home athletic events with statistical inputting and spotting
Running the clock scoreboard or other game operations at home games
Writing game recaps for posting on the athletics website
Producing social media graphics website maintenance etc.
Additional duties as needed
Qualifications:
Knowledge of sports is preferred
Professionalism and positive attitude
Ability to work nights and weekends
Attention to detail
Ability to take direction and learn
